JVerein - Datenabgleich über Dropbox

JVerein-Benutzer diskutieren über Erweiterungswünsche

Moderator: heiner

wolfbup
Beiträge: 18
Registriert: Freitag 23. Juli 2010, 17:31

JVerein - Datenabgleich über Dropbox

Beitrag von wolfbup »

Guten Tag, ich bin neu hier im Forum und möchte gern ein paar Fragen abklären. Im Moment nutze ich das SpgVerein, möchte mich aber von diesem und damit von Windows verabschieden. JVerein habe ich auf Ubuntu 10.04 installiert und finde, dass es ein attraktives Programm ist. Allerdings wäre es mir wichtig, die Daten über einen externen Server (Dropbox) abgleichen zu können. Bei SpgVerein 2.6 hatte ich bei der Installation die Netzwerkvariante gewählt und als Pfad "MyDropbox" angegeben, der vorher in "Eigene Dateien" etabliert wurde. Die anderen Kollegen hatten dann die gleiche Installationsmethode gewählt und bei der Frage, ob die vorhandenen Daten (auf der Dropbox) überschrieben werden sollen, mit "Nein" geantwortet. Somit wird jede Änderung über die Dropbox aktuell abgeglichen. Nun ist die Frage, ob das so oder ähnlich mit JVerein auch möglich ist. Bei der Installation unter Linux wird JVerein im Home-Verzeichnis abgelegt. Kann ich die Pfadangabe beeinflussen? Kann ich auf der Gegenseite (z.B. in Windows) bei der nachfolgenden Installation das Überschreiben der schon vorhandenen Daten verhindern usw? Bin gespannt, was ich hier in Erfahrung bringen kann.
Benutzeravatar
heiner
Administrator
Beiträge: 4509
Registriert: Freitag 30. Oktober 2009, 16:44
JVerein-Version: aktuelle Entwicklerversion
Betriebssystem: W10
Kontaktdaten:

Re: JVerein - Datenabgleich über Dropbox

Beitrag von heiner »

Hallo wolfbup,

du kannst die JVerein-Daten in einer MySQL-Datenbank ablegen. Siehe auch http://www.jverein.de/dokumentationmysql.php

Allerdings habe ich bereits mehrfach, u. a. unter http://www.jverein.de/forum/viewtopic.p ... ltung#p583 auf die Probleme hingewiesen.

Heiner
PS: Denkt daran, eure Vereine unter viewforum.php?f=3 vorzustellen.
wolfbup
Beiträge: 18
Registriert: Freitag 23. Juli 2010, 17:31

Re: JVerein - Datenabgleich über Dropbox

Beitrag von wolfbup »

Hallo Heiner, danke für die schnelle Nachricht. Habe mir die Links durchgelesen. Auch bei der Lösung über Dropbox ist es so, dass die anderen Teilnehmer, die es eigentlich nicht können sollten, Daten verändern können. Das habe ich (Schatzmeister des Vereins) aber in Kauf genommen. Die Mitgliederverwaltung wird extern durchgeführt und die lästigen Datensicherungen über E-Mail entfallen. Die Sache mit der Dropbox ist mir selbst eingefallen, da gab es keine Vorlage. Andere Möglichkeiten des Abgleichs zu schaffen, waren mir zu kompliziert. Der Charme der Dropboxverwendung ist der, dass man sich die Anwendung auf XP unter "Eigene Dateien/My Dropbox " (unter Windows 7 unter "Eigene Dokumente") installiert. Bei der Installation von SpgVerein kann als Pfad für die in diesem Zusammenhang wichtigen Anwendungsdaten "Eigene Dateien/MyDropbox ausgewählt werden. Das läuft bei allen anderen Teilnehmern genauso und ist eine sehr einfache, aber wirkungsvolle Lösung,
die man einfach nur wissen muss. Jetzt habe ich gesehen, dass bei der Windows-Version von JVerein eine Pfadangabe wählbar ist, allerdings nur für die Programmdateien (nicht auch für die Anwendungsdaten). Ich habe nun die Hoffnung, dass Du diese Möglichkeit auch gut findest und vielleicht eine entsprechende Umsetzung für JVerein ermöglichen kannst. Bekanntlich ist bei Dropbox (läuft auf Windows und Linux) ein Volumen von 2 GB kostenfrei, was für die "armen" Vereine ja auch von Vorteil ist. Bei MySQL wäre für mich interessant, ob das auch über das Internet und nicht nur über das Intranet laufen könnte. Bin gespannt auf Deine Antwort.
Benutzeravatar
heiner
Administrator
Beiträge: 4509
Registriert: Freitag 30. Oktober 2009, 16:44
JVerein-Version: aktuelle Entwicklerversion
Betriebssystem: W10
Kontaktdaten:

Re: JVerein - Datenabgleich über Dropbox

Beitrag von heiner »

Hallo wolfbup,

das Thema Dropbox ist bislang an mir vorbei gegangen. Wikipedia sagt folgendes dazu:
Die Dropbox-Ordner aller an einem Account angemeldeten Rechner werden automatisch miteinander abgeglichen. Dabei müssen die beteiligten Rechner nicht zur selben Zeit online sein. Zusätzlich besteht die Möglichkeit, einzelne Ordner anderen Dropbox-Benutzern freizugeben, so dass mehrere Benutzer Dateien miteinander austauschen können oder an gemeinsamen Projekten arbeiten können. Sollten mehrere Personen gleichzeitig an einer Datei arbeiten, wird dies als Konflikt erkannt und die konkurrierenden Versionen als getrennte Dateien abgelegt.
Sollte das bisher bei dir mir SPG-Verein geklappt haben, hast du Glück gehabt. Sobald es konkurrierende Zugriffe gibt, wird die Datenbank zwangsläufig zerschrotet. Dropbox ist meines Erachtens gut für Dokumente u. ä. geeignet. Für Datenbank aber absolut ungeeignet.

Falls du dieses Risiko aber weiterhin eingehen willst, kannst du jameica mit dem Schalter -f /pfadZumJameicaVerzeichnis aufrufen.

Heiner
PS: Denkt daran, eure Vereine unter viewforum.php?f=3 vorzustellen.
wolfbup
Beiträge: 18
Registriert: Freitag 23. Juli 2010, 17:31

Re: JVerein - Datenabgleich über Dropbox

Beitrag von wolfbup »

Hallo Heiner,
wir machen schon seit mehr als einem Jahr den Datenabgleich über die Dropbox. Eine Kollision gab es mal am Anfang, als das System ausprobiert wurde. Das geschah, als sowohl die Gegenseite als auch ich gleichzeitig eine gleiche Mitgliedsnummer anlegen wollten. Wenn ich mich recht erinnere, war das Problem nach Einspielung einer Datensicherung schnell wieder behoben. Ich glaube nicht, dass ein Crash erfolgt, wenn mehrere Anwender gleichzeitig an verschiedenen Datensätzen arbeiten. Beim normalen Betrieb läuft alles völlig problemlos. Bei uns ist das so verteilt, dass eine Person die Mitgliederverwaltung macht, die andere (Schatzmeister) die Beitragslastschriften generiert und hier und da im Bestand Änderungen anbringt und zwei andere nur Informationen beziehen. Der Verein hat etwa 300 Mitglieder und mit Ausgetretenen einen Datenbestand von etwa 1200. Sicherlich ist diese Art des Datenabgleichs nicht zu empfehlen, wenn in einem Großverein mehrere Personen zur gleichen Zeit die Mitgliederverwaltung bedienen. Das nur noch einmal zur Klarstellung für alle, die sich für diese (einfache) Lösung interessieren.
Benutzeravatar
heiner
Administrator
Beiträge: 4509
Registriert: Freitag 30. Oktober 2009, 16:44
JVerein-Version: aktuelle Entwicklerversion
Betriebssystem: W10
Kontaktdaten:

Re: JVerein - Datenabgleich über Dropbox

Beitrag von heiner »

Hallo wolfbup,

das wird mit Jameica/Hibiscus/JVerein nur funktionieren, wenn sichergestellt ist, dass immer nur ein Benutzer die Daten verändert.

Heiner
PS: Denkt daran, eure Vereine unter viewforum.php?f=3 vorzustellen.
wolfbup
Beiträge: 18
Registriert: Freitag 23. Juli 2010, 17:31

Re: JVerein - Datenabgleich über Dropbox

Beitrag von wolfbup »

Hallo Heiner,
danke für die Stellungnahme. Ich finde das Programm so überzeugend, dass ich gern damit arbeiten werde. Was mich anfangs reizte, war die Tatsache, dass eine Datenmigration von SpgVerein möglich ist. Diese Tatsache könnte für viele Interessenten auch ein Grund für den Wechsel sein, da ja jede Menge Arbeit erspart bleibt. Das Einspielen der Daten ging
relativ reibungslos vonstatten, wenn auch erst noch einige von JVerein aufgezeigte Fehlerquellen beseitigt werden mussten
(Abteilungen bei ausgetretenen Mitgliedern, die es nicht mehr gab / Fehler bei den E-Mail-Adressen). Allerdings hatte ich festgestellt, dass beim Einspielen die Zahlungstermine ausnahmslos auf "jährlich" gesetzt wurden, obwohl alle anderen Optionen ebenfalls vorkommen. Kann ich das irgendwie beeinflussen, dass auch dieser letzte Punkt korrekt dargestellt wird?
Benutzeravatar
heiner
Administrator
Beiträge: 4509
Registriert: Freitag 30. Oktober 2009, 16:44
JVerein-Version: aktuelle Entwicklerversion
Betriebssystem: W10
Kontaktdaten:

Re: JVerein - Datenabgleich über Dropbox

Beitrag von heiner »

Hallo wolfbup,

der "Zahlungstermin" heißt in JVerein "Zahlungsrhytmus". Siehe auch http://www.jverein.de/administration_import.php

Welche Werte sind in dieser Spalte eingetragen?

Heiner
PS: Denkt daran, eure Vereine unter viewforum.php?f=3 vorzustellen.
wolfbup
Beiträge: 18
Registriert: Freitag 23. Juli 2010, 17:31

Re: JVerein - Datenabgleich über Dropbox

Beitrag von wolfbup »

heiner hat geschrieben:Hallo wolfbup,

der "Zahlungstermin" heißt in JVerein "Zahlungsrhytmus". Siehe auch http://www.jverein.de/administration_import.php

Welche Werte sind in dieser Spalte eingetragen?

Heiner
Hallo Heiner,
ich habe mal in der Importdatei "sparkassen.doc" nachgeschaut: Es heißt dort "monatlich", "viertelj.", "halbj.", "jährlich". Die Spaltenüberschriften lauten: "Zahlweise_1", "Beitrag_1", wobei die Ziffern je nach Spalte differieren. Kannst Du mit diesen Angaben etwas anfangen?

Ich habe vor, bis zu einer zufriedenstellenden Lösung mit dem Datenabgleich (Deinen Vorschlag muss ich noch ausprobieren) erst einmal allein auf Ubuntu mit JVerein zu arbeiten und dafür öfter mal einen Datenimport aus SpgVerein zu machen. Das erspart es mir, allzu oft in Windows hinein zu müssen. Der Kollegin von der Mitgliederverwaltung muss ich erst einmal eine überzeugende Lösung für den Umstieg von SpgVerein bieten, sonst streikt die Dame. Das kann ich mir nicht erlauben.
Benutzeravatar
heiner
Administrator
Beiträge: 4509
Registriert: Freitag 30. Oktober 2009, 16:44
JVerein-Version: aktuelle Entwicklerversion
Betriebssystem: W10
Kontaktdaten:

Re: JVerein - Datenabgleich über Dropbox

Beitrag von heiner »

Hallo,

du kannst dir kurzfristig helfen. in dem du die Spalte umbenennst und deine Werte entsprechend der JVerein-Doku füllst. OOCalc oder Excel sind dein Freund.

Heiner
PS: Denkt daran, eure Vereine unter viewforum.php?f=3 vorzustellen.
Antworten